How they compare
United Kingdom currently reports 80.0% against 77.2% in Bosnia and Herzegovina, a difference of 2.8%.
The two have swapped places 1 time across 6 shared years of data; in 2014 it was Bosnia and Herzegovina ahead.
Bosnia and Herzegovina ranks 17th and United Kingdom ranks 14th of 50 countries.
Bosnia and Herzegovina has averaged higher in every one of the 1 decades both report.
